The heating element of an oil-filled radiator is used to heat the reservoir of diathermic oils. This oil has a high specific heat capacity and a low boiling point, which means it can store heat for long periods without increasing temperature.

These heaters come in portable and fixed models. They come with thermostats, timers that can be programmed, and safety features like overheat protection. These heaters are also simple to maintain and are energy efficient.

Oil-filled radiators are extremely energy efficient and consume only a fraction of the electricity required by other heating systems that use electricity. Oil-filled radiators are energy efficient due to the fact that they don't rely on fans to dissipate heat and a significant portion of the electricity used is used to warm up the thermal oil contained within. This makes them a cost-effective choice for heating homes.

The heating mechanism in oil-filled radiators is made up of a coil of metal resistive wire, which when activated by an electrical charge generates heat that flows through the diathermic oil inside. The room is then heated and releases warmth through convection, infrared and other means. This removes cold spots from the room, and guarantees a comfortable temperature throughout.

It is essential to allow your radiator time to heat up and release the thermal oil into the room before you shut off the radiator or adjust the thermostat. In the event that it doesn't, it could draw power and use up more energy in order to maintain its temperature, especially if you're away for extended periods of time.
